Antivirus 2010 Security Centre is a fake anti-spyware, anti-virus and anti-malware software application which infected your system with help from various types of false online anti-malicious software scanning tools. So, you got infected with Antivirus 2010 Security Centre Virus by clicking on various banners that stated that your PC is infected and that you need to scan your computer and after the scanning process is completed it will say that your computer is infected with various viruses, despite the fact that you computer is perfectly clean and doesn’t contain even the smallest trace of a virus. The infection with Antivirus 2010 Security Centre Virus occurs when the scanning is completed and you allow it to be downloaded on your computer.

Antivirus 2010 Security Centre
After the Antivirus 2010 Security Centre Virus manages to settle in your PC, it will program itself to start when Windows logs on. It will start a new scanning process and the scanning results are all false. All the so-called infected files, are in fact perfectly clean. This fake anti-virus software was developed to provide false infection results and to make users believe that they need to buy the full application in order to be able to remove the infected files from their computers. All this that I’ve told you is true and the Antivirus 2010 Security Centre is in fact the Virus and now your system is infected. Also, the infections results are in fact important Windows files and if you decide to remove them, you will manage to harm your PC pretty badly.
To confirm your suspicious that your system is infected, you can download the HijackThis software application and allow it to scan your system registries. If in the scanning log you find the line below, it means that your system is surely infected with Antivirus 2010 Security Centre Virus. Download HijackThis from HERE.
- O23 – Service: Antivirus 2010 (userinit) – Unknown owner – \\.\globalrootC:\WINDOWS\system32\us?rinit.exe (file missing)
This being said, let me tell you that there is a sign of hope for you, because below you’ll find the exact step-by-step removal guide for Antivirus 2010 Security Centre Virus. So, see below what you have to do, in order to remove the Antivirus 2010 Security Centre Virus :
- First, you need to save all the instructions contained in this removal guide, because at some point you will have to close all the windows and applications that are running. You can print them or you can save them in a text document and transfer them to removable storage device / disc.
- Also, all the applications that you will need to download should be saved on a similar removable storage device or you should download them directly on another computer and run them from a USB flash drive, CD / DVD or of an external drive.
- Now, let’s get to business. Download the Rkill.com application, which is a tool that we need to use in order to terminate all the running processes of Antivirus 2010 Security Centre Virus. Download Rkill.com from HERE.
- Now, double click Rkill.com and it will start closing all the running processes of Antivirus 2010 Security Centre Virus. Please note that it might a while before it will terminate all the Antivirus 2010 Centre’s processes. After Rkill.com finished its work it will close itself, you can go to the next step. If you see a warning messaged that says that Rkill.com is infected, do not worry because this is a false warning displayed by Antivirus 2010 Security Centre Virus which tries to protect itself against being removed. Leave those messages opened, because Rkill.com will make the Virus to bypass itself and so it will manage to close all the malware processes. So, you need to start Rkill.com until all processes are terminated. If, by any chance, Rkill.com doesn’t work, you can use eXplorer.exe or iExplore.exe to try and close all malware processes, those two applications are similar to Rkill.com. Also, you shouldn’t allow your system to reboot, because those malicious processes will be re-enabled. So, DO NOT RESTART WINDOWS, please.
- Now, download the Malwarebytes’ Anti-Malware application. Download it from HERE and save it to your desktop.
- After Malwarebytes’ Anti-Malware, aka MBAM, has finished the download you need to close all the opened windows and running application on your and this browser too.
- Now, you need to start Malwabytes’ Anti-Malware by double-clicking the ‘mbam-setup.exe’ icon located on your desktop. Now MBAM will start installing.
- When the installer starts, please do not change any setting and simply continue through all the installation screens. When the installation is completed, please make sure that the Update Malwarebytes’ Anti-Malware and the Launch Malwarebytes’ Anti-Malware boxes are both checked. Now you can press Finish and MBAM has been successfully installed on your computer. Please, do not restart your PC.
- Now Malwarebytes’ should start automatically and it will ask you if you want to update it, but it already performed the updating process after installation and you can close the update window and you will be taken to the main window of MBAM. See image below.

MBAM Scanning Options
- In the Scanner tab screen, you need to be sure that the box to the left of ‘Perform Full Scan’ feature is checked. After that you can press ‘Scan’ and MBAM will start looking for the Antivirus 2010 Security Center Virus malicious files and other infections.
- The scanning process might last a little longer than you expect. Please go read a magazine or play a board game, and from time to time come back and check on the scanning process to see if it finished finding the malicious files.

MBAM's Scanning Process
- After the scanning operation is completed, MBAM will display a window message where you need to click OK and you can get to the next step of the Antivirus 2010 Security Centre Virus removal guide.

Scanning Process Completed
- Now you should see the Scanner Tab screen again and you need to press ‘Show Results’ and continue with the removal process.
- At the scanning results you need to press the Remove Selected and MBAM will start deleting all the malicious software. If Malwarebytes’ asks you to reboot your computer, please let it Reboot your computer, because by doing this MBAM will completely remove all the infected files. After your system finished restarting you can go on and follow the next steps.

Scanning Results
- After Malwarebytes’ Anti-Malware completed the removal process, it will automatically open the scanning log in Notepad and after you finish looking through it, you can terminate Notepad.
- Now you can close Malwarebytes’ Anti-Malware.
After you successfully completed all the above steps, the Antivirus 2010 Security Center Virus has been completely uninstalled / removed from your computer and now you are able to use your PC without any worries.
